The axons of sensory neurons that are located from the dorsal root are mainly accountable for transducing the somatosensory facts through conversation with somatosensory receptors. Somatosensory is a fancy sensory neuron pathway that mostly responds to exterior changes, specifically, surface area contact, auditory, and Visible stimuli. The somatosensory receptors can be activated by these distinctive stimuli that act on mechanoreceptors (which includes proprioception), nociceptors, thermoreceptors and chemoreceptors.

The involvement of H4 receptors in both of those acute (Galeotti, Sanna, & Ghelardini, 2013) and persistent inflammatory pain (Hsieh et al., 2010) is relatively nicely documented, and just lately, the role of H4 receptors in the modulation of neuropathic pain was discovered in H4 receptor‐KO mice from the observation that these animals, when subjected to neuropathic pain, induced by spared nerve injuries of sciatic nerve, confirmed enhanced hypersensitivity to mechanical and thermal stimuli when compared to wild‐form controls (Sanna, Ghelardini, et al., 2017). Interestingly, H4 receptor deficiency does not support a role for H4 receptors during the physiological upkeep of pain threshold, as H4 receptor‐KO mice did not exhibit any adjust in thermal or mechanical nociceptive thresholds, suggesting which the H4 receptor is exclusively linked to the regulation of hypersensitivity linked with pathological Long-term pain induced by nerve damage (Sanna, Ghelardini, et al., 2017). This observation in H4 receptor‐KO neuropathic mice is particularly essential as H4 receptor mRNA expression in human beings and rodents supports their involvement within the regulation of neuronal function, including regulation of neuropathic pain.
